Data Quality and Address - Phone - Email Goals

  • 1.  Data Quality and Address - Phone - Email Goals

    Posted 10-14-2024 02:39 PM
    Hello all,

    My offices at the Georgia Tech Foundation have recently onboarded the role of managing, updating and maintaining constituent records (alumni, donors. Friends).   We have an alumni statistics report we used to measure the number of known active addresses, active phone numbers and active email addresses we have on file.  In each of these respective categories we are currently showing the following out of a base of 207,599 living alumni:

    202,197 Known active, mailable alumni addresses - by percentage:  97.40%
    157,751 Known, active, callable alumni - by percentage: 75.99%
    123,365 Known, active, emailable alumni - by percentage:  59.42%

    As we work to establish benchmarks for these contact categories, I have been asked to inquiry as to what you all may have set at your various institutions as established percentage rate goals for maintaining active addresses, phones or email addresses or whether there is an established best practices percentage rate goal (other than 100% ��) for each of the categories of addresses, phones and email addresses).      

    Thank you.

    Dwight, your mail and phone rates are where they should be. However, I target 85% for email addresses. An email append through a reliable vendor - that validates the email addresses they obtain before giving them to you - should do the trick.

    A fourth area I focus on is employment data. I seek 50-60% verified employment information on my alumni (and major gift prospects) between the ages of 25-65.

    It has been awhile since anyone attempted to benchmark these data points. Although I track these with my clients.

     There's to much disagreement (or lack of consensus to sound more positive) over which records to "count" in the calculation (which is why I specified an age range for employment data).

    And some look only at alums while I look at alums I plan to cultivate PLUS all major gift prospects.

    And outside of higher education the foci are quite different.

    That said, assuming you are in higher ed and focusing only on those alums you plan to solicit or cultivate:

    97% mailable
    85% emailable
    75% phoneable
    65% employment

    If you hit or exceed these values you are performing well.

    The Council of Alumni Association Executives performs an annual survey which provides some of this benchmarking data.  If your institution is a member, I believe you can access this.  CAAE | Home (alumniexecutives.org)

    In general, the stats for public institutions are a little lower than for private institutions.

    Regarding email, you are going to see different %s depending on if your institution has alumni/graduate emails or "email for life" where students can keep their emails after graduation.  That introduced a whole other issue of ensuring those accounts are actually being used by the alum.  Our institution just changed its graduate email retention to allow accounts to be inactivated after a year of no login.

    Thanks for bringing up email-for-life, Jeff. I disregard those in my statistics for the reasons you imply. They are often not maintained. I suggest my clients seek bonafide work or home email addresses.

    I'm in agreement with John on the email percentage (and the employment data %)

     

    For an engineering school - the alumni % should be higher.
    (It's been a few years - but at RIT - our mail was 90%+, our phones were about 77%, our email was closer to 70%)


    For the callable %,  I'd recommend splitting phones into a textable % as most alumni will have a mobile.

     

    Having said that - at UChicago, I'm moving my team away from contactability % as a measure of data quality and toward what we call the Consistency/Verified/Recency assessment (aka CoVeR)

     

    I may live in IL currently, but you may have an active landline for me in NY.  Which one is accurate?

    The data may be verified – but it's inconsistent.  And if I haven't responded to any mail or calls, it may not be recent.
